Output 578901d582697a93087ed2fabb6f2d8a0d9b5edc8f2804cbe83940ee665a67a6:1

value
18780000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ef456033f5336ee454f0d12e6ef7a0fde334a171 OP_EQUAL
address
AEFRGYxWcsNCrzQtggUBzGjL8bCkTRqyvG
transaction
578901d582697a93087ed2fabb6f2d8a0d9b5edc8f2804cbe83940ee665a67a6